RMIT Vietnam
RMIT Vietnam, an entity of RMIT University, has campuses in Ho Chi Minh City and Hanoi since 2001. We provide internationally recognised, high-quality, education and professional training for students, clients and the community, and assist in the development of human resources capability in Vietnam and the region by hosting students from Australia and many other countries.
The role and key responsibilities
The Manager, Vietnam Research Services, leads the Research Services team, and is responsible for supporting RMIT Vietnam's research activities through a range of core services including:
- Higher Degree by Research (HDR) - candidature management and supervisor support
- Grants Management - research funding opportunities, grants development and pre and post award activities
- Research Partnerships - end user engagement and collaboration
- Research Integrity and Ethics - compliance with the Code for the Responsible Conduct of Research, other codes and legislative compliance; research ethics; and governance
- Research reporting
- Research programs and internal schemes
The Manager, Vietnam Research Services, is required to build a strong service culture and work collaboratively with Heads of Schools and Research and Innovation (R&I) Executive in the development and implementation of the Vietnam research strategy, development of research capability, and development of research collaborations and networks across RMIT Vietnam and with local, national and global, internal and external partners. The implementation and oversight of related University policy is also a key responsibility of the role. The role partners with key stakeholders in R&I Melbourne and Barcelona to drive and support research opportunities, research partnerships, research proposals, research integrity, ethics and research training services.
Key selection criteria
- A relevant doctoral degree plus extensive relevant research management experience in a university or research institution.
- Demonstrated knowledge of contemporary research and research training management practices and delivery of research support services, preferably in an international setting.
- A proven track record in leading, motivating and developing a high-performing team providing excellent customer service and delivering results in a dynamic environment.
- Demonstrated experience in developing and implementing strategies to build and improve the quality and quantity of research proposals for submission including designing and delivering initiatives and professional development programs.
- Demonstrated high level of interpersonal, communication and negotiating skills including the ability to consult with senior executives, external bodies, produce executive reports, negotiate agreed directions, outcomes and targets within a collaborative environment.
